Abstract

PURPOSE:To prevent leakage of ultraviolet ray completely by providing auxilia ry light shielding plate having multilayered structure to an opening part for inletting and outletting a work to or from a skirt part of the light shielding plate. CONSTITUTION:An ultraviolet ray lamp 3 and light shielding plate 2 consisting of a multilayered light shielding device comprising an internal light shielding plate 6 and an external light shielding plate 7 as an auxiliary light shielding plate provided to an opening part in a skirt part for permitting inlet and outlet of work prepd. by coating an photosetting adhesive on an optical lenses, etc., are constructed on a conveyor 1 for transporting the work. Thus, the light P leaking through the opening part of an inlet and outlet of the conveyor 1 is absorbed.

FIG. 5 is a schematic explanatory diagram showing a conventional ultraviolet irradiation device.
3 is a conveyor belt, 3 is an ultraviolet lamp, and 2 is a light shielding plate. In such ultraviolet irradiation devices, the ultraviolet rays are often reflected by the surface of the belt conveyor 1 and leaked to the outside from the openings of the light shielding plate 2 and the conveyor belt (light rays P). For this reason, there was a concern that it would have an adverse effect on the eyes of workers. As a countermeasure to this problem, a lid 4 as shown by the broken line in the figure has been attached to the exposed portion of the belt conveyor, but this poses a problem in terms of workability. That is, the lid must be opened and closed every time a workpiece is placed on or taken off the belt conveyor, resulting in a decrease in work efficiency.

FIG. 1 is a schematic cross-sectional view showing a first embodiment of the present invention, in which 1 is a conveyor belt, 2 is a light shielding plate, and 3 is an ultraviolet lamp, which is coated with a prefabricating adhesive. The workpieces, such as lenses and prisms, are placed on a belt conveyor 1 and conveyed continuously, and the adhesive is cured by being irradiated with ultraviolet light by an ultraviolet lamp 3.

The light shielding plate 2 also serves as a covered cylindrical lamp housing, and a donut-shaped space is formed by multiple light shielding devices provided on the skirt portion. Therefore, the ultraviolet rays P leaking from the light shielding plate 2 and the entrance/exit opening of the belt conveyor are absorbed by the surface of the light shielding plate by being repeatedly reflected on the inner surface of the outer light shielding plate (auxiliary light shielding plate) 7 and the outer surface of the inner light shielding plate. This reduces the amount of leakage to the outside. In addition, the light shielding plate 6.

Further, as shown in FIG. 2, the light shielding effect can be further enhanced by layering a light shield 8 on the outside of the outer light shield plate (auxiliary light shield) 7 of this embodiment.

If the number of auxiliary light-shielding plates to be stacked is increased as necessary, the light-shielding effect will be increased accordingly, but in view of the size of the irradiation device and practical considerations, it is appropriate to use only a few sheets.

FIG. 3 shows a second embodiment of the present invention, in which the outer light shielding plate (auxiliary light shielding plate) in the first embodiment is tilted. Reference numeral 7a indicates the tilted outer light shielding plate, and since the other parts are the same as those in the first embodiment, the explanation will be omitted. a is an angle that intersects perpendicularly to the angle at which the light beam density is the highest among the leaked and reflected light P.

Therefore, the light passing through the opening between the inner light shielding plate 6 and the belt conveyor l is transmitted to the inclined outer light shielding plate (auxiliary light shielding plate) 7.
Since most of the light is reflected in the incident direction by a, the light shielding effect is even greater than that of the first embodiment.

FIG. 4 shows a third embodiment in which the light shielding plate is formed of a single plate. This light-shielding plate has a structure in which the skirt portion of the light-shielding plate 2 has a bellows-type multiple light-shielding device in cross section, as shown by reference numeral 9, and has the same effect as that shown in FIG.
